Key Ingredients for Perfect Blueberry Banana Bread

To create this delicious blueberry banana bread, you need just a few key ingredients:

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our (plus 1 tablespoon for coating blueberries)
  • 3/4 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/4 cup softened butter
  • 1 cup mashed ripe bananas
  • 2 eggs
  • 1/3 cup vanilla or plain yogurt
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 1/2 cups fresh blueberries (plus additional for topping)
  • Cooking spray

How to Make Blueberry Banana Bread

Step-by-Step Instructions

Making blueberry banana bread is fun and straightforward. Begin by preheating your oven to 350°F. In a medium bowl, combine the flour, baking soda, and salt. In a larger bowl, beat the softened butter and sugar together until fluffy, about one minute. Then, add the mashed bananas, eggs, yogurt, and vanilla extract, mixing until all is well blended. Gradually, add the flour mixture, beating on low speed just until moistened.

Moist blueberry banana bread with fresh blueberries and bananas

Next, toss the blueberries with a tablespoon of flour to coat them. This simple step prevents them from sinking to the bottom of your loaf. Gently fold the coated blueberries into your batter, then spoon the mixture into an 8 1/2 x 4 1/2-inch loaf pan that’s been coated with cooking spray. Press some extra blueberries onto the top before baking.

Bake your loaf for 60-70 minutes, or until a wooden pick inserted in the center comes out clean. Allow it to cool in the pan for 10 minutes, then transfer it to a wire rack to cool completely before slicing.

Tips for Tossing Blueberries

Coating your blueberries in flour is key for a beautifully baked loaf. This technique keeps the berries suspended in the batter, creating a gorgeous distribution throughout the bread. If you’re using frozen blueberries, remember they may cause the batter to turn a lovely purple hue, which is still delicious!

Achieving the Perfect Moist Texture

The secret to moist blueberry banana bread lies in the ripe bananas and yogurt. Make sure your bananas are very ripe, as they provide natural sweetness and moisture. Yogurt also adds a creamy texture, making each slice irresistibly moist and flavorful.

Customizing Your Blueberry Banana Bread

Delicious Add-Ins and Variations

Feel free to get creative with your blueberry banana bread! You can enhance the flavors by adding lemon or orange zest. For a special treat, consider folding in white chocolate chips, sliced almonds, or even shredded coconut. Each addition brings a unique twist to this delightful recipe, making it your own!

Storing and Freezing Blueberry Banana Bread

How to Keep Your Bread Fresh

To keep your leftover blueberry banana bread fresh, w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and store it at room temperature. It stays delicious for up to four days. You can also refrigerate it to extend its shelf life, but make sure to wrap it well to prevent it from drying out.

Freezing Instructions for Later Enjoyment

If you want to enjoy your blueberry banana bread later, freezing is a great option! Wrap the whole loaf tightly in plastic wrap and place it in a resealable bag. It can last for up to two months in the freezer. When you’re ready to enjoy it, simply thaw it at room temperature or microwave individual slices for 20-30 seconds.

Ingredients
  

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our plus 1 tablespoon for coating blueberries
  • 3 /4 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 /2 teaspoon kosher salt
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 /4 cup softened butter
  • 1 cup mashed ripe bananas
  • 2 eggs
  • 1 /3 cup vanilla or plain yogurt
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 1/2 cups fresh blueberries plus additional for topping
  • Cooking spray

Instructions
 

  • Preheat oven to 350°F.
  • Combine flour, baking soda, and salt in a medium bowl.
  • In a large bowl, beat softened butter and sugar at medium speed until fluffy (about 1 minute).
  • Add mashed bananas, eggs, yogurt, and vanilla extract; beat until blended.
  • Gradually add the flour mixture; beat on low speed just until moistened.
  • Toss blueberries with 1 tablespoon of flour to coat.
  • Gently fold the coated blueberries into the batter.
  • Spoon batter into an 8 1/2 x 4 1/2-inch loaf pan coated with cooking spray.
  • Press extra blueberries onto the top of the batter.
  • Bake for 60-70 minutes until a wooden pick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  • Cool in the pan on a wire rack for 10 minutes, then remove from the pan.
  • Cool completely on the wire rack before serving.

Notes

– Tossing blueberries in flour prevents them from sinking to the bottom of the loaf.
– Frozen blueberries can be used as a substitute, but may cause the batter to turn purple or streaked blue.
– Optional additions include lemon zest, orange zest, white chocolate chips, sliced almonds, or coconut.
– To freeze: Wrap the whole loaf tightly in plastic wrap and place in a resealable bag for up to 2 months. Alternatively, wrap individual slices in plastic wrap and store in a bag.
